Basics

First driving lessons are about getting comfortable in the car and understanding the basics. This includes familiarising yourself with the controls, pedals, as well as the overall size and feel of your vehicle. It is essential that the first lesson be conducted in a secure environment because it would be embarrassing to make a mistake on a busy highway.

The instructor will then instruct the student to get into the vehicle and then start the engine. They will then drive to a peaceful parking lot or road where they will learn the fundamentals of driving the car, such as setting the mirrors and seat to their desired position and practicing how to operate the handbrake and gears.

In the initial few lessons the instructor will assist the student to develop their clutch control and identify the biting point for the car's transmission. They will also practise steering and moving the car forwards and backwards with low speeds.

It is crucial that, at the beginning of a journey, the instructor teaches the pupil patience and takes things slowly. It is also crucial that the student is not allowed to make many mistakes on their own because this can only increase their anxiety and potentially result in frustration.

Once the student has learned basic driving skills, instructors will introduce more challenging situations, such as parking in tight spots or on hills that are steep. Instructors will also explain the importance of referencing their surroundings by looking at mirrors frequently, and using turn signals. This helps the driver to assess their surroundings and decide whether it is appropriate to change direction.

Steering

Steering is a fundamental driving skill that controls the direction and stability. The first time learners concentrate on controlling the wheel and making small inputs to control speed and driving conditions. With a good feel beginning drivers can apply their skills to more advanced skills like parallel parking and highway driving.

The beginning driver also learns a steering technique that assists them in navigating turns and curves. The push-pull method is based on alternating hand positioning on the steering wheel. The 9 and 3 o’clock positions are recommended for the best control and leverage when driving.

Some new learners get nervous when they start to turn the car. Their instructor will ease their anxiety by showing them how to look much further away from the direction they are currently looking at. The car will go where your eyes are looking therefore it is essential to practice this.

Another tip for steering is to avoid turning the wheel too quickly. Instead, the instructor will teach the student how to perform a gentle, controlled, and slow movement. This is a safer way of driving the wheel, particularly if you're going downhill.

Mirrors

While it is important to focus on the road ahead of you but this could cause you to miss the important information that is in your mirrors. Your instructor will show you how to use the mirrors in your vehicle to ensure that you see what's happening around you.

You will usually have three mirrors in your vehicle; the main or center mirror and two side mirrors (nearside or passenger side and offside). Checking your mirrors frequently is crucial to be sure that you're using them effectively, especially when merging or changing lanes.

Your instructors will also show you how to adjust the placement of your mirrors. This will enable you to see your car and other vehicles in a clear manner. This is particularly important if you travel on roads such as motorways or dual-carriageways, which often have speed limits.

After you have your mirrors properly set up The instructor will have you test them. You will need to adjust them so that you can see your entire car in the rearview mirror. This includes any objects or passengers in your vehicle. It is recommended to do this while you're parked since vibrations from your vehicle can alter the position of the mirror.

Once you've completed this, your instructor might require you to drive. He will then ask you to check the mirrors frequently. At first, this will be a conscious effort on your part but as time passes, it will become routine. In addition to checking your mirrors, you must be looking at the road around you for anything that might interfere with your driving. This could include vehicles that are approaching cyclists, pedestrians, or vehicles.
